What is CVE-2022-31621?

A vulnerability exists in MariaDB Server versions prior to 10.7 that can lead to a Denial of Service. Specifically, when the xbstream_open method encounters an error where the destination file context is null, it fails to release an acquired lock properly. This improper handling can result in a deadlock scenario, allowing local users to exploit the situation and disrupt the database service.
